description Dendrobiums are popular cut flowers in the floriculture and medicinal fields but are prone to yield loss due to diseases caused by fungi. The aim of this research was to utilise the mycotoxin, fusaric acid (FA) and gamma irradiation treatment on Dendrobium hybrid (Dendrobium Waipahu Beauty × Dendrobium Burana White Big Flower) to produce cultivars that are resistant towards Fusarium proliferatum and F. oxysporum.
